Output 84e2fc975e637969e4d901050385c4f7c15716ee0b5ea96dc7058e3ed4684b39:0

value
5389871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ac3c0331b1df349e538b667bd5c1daee51de022 OP_EQUAL
address
38WLRjymCM3SgZGXrJMHeDtTGKQcnFQVwb
transaction
84e2fc975e637969e4d901050385c4f7c15716ee0b5ea96dc7058e3ed4684b39
spent
true